excel可以用正则表达式搜索吗,excel如何查找身份证

发布时间:2023-11-28 22:07:24
发布者:网友

大家好,今天小编来为大家解答excel可以用正则表达式搜索吗这个问题,excel如何查找身份证很多人还不知道,现在让我们一起来看看吧!

一、excel如何查找身份证

在Excel中,可以使用查找和筛选功能快速查找身份证号码。

1.打开需要查找身份证号码的Excel表格。

2.点击任意单元格,然后在Excel菜单栏中选择“开始”选项卡,在“编辑”区域里找到“查找和选择”按钮,点击它打开“查找和替换”对话框。

3.在“查找和替换”对话框里,点击“查找”选项卡,在“查找内容”输入框中输入身份证号码。

如果查找的身份证号码是一个单独的单元格,可以直接输入身份证号码;

如果身份证号码在一列或一行中,则需要在输入框中输入要查找的身份证号码所在单元格的地址,例如“A1”、“B2”等。

4.点击“查找下一个”按钮,Excel会在表格中查找匹配的身份证号码,并将第一个匹配到的单元格选中。

5.如果想查找表格中所有匹配的身份证号码,可以重复执行第4步,Excel会将所有匹配到的单元格选中。

6.针对查找结果,你还可以选择使用“替换”选项卡,在“查找内容”输入框中输入身份证号码,在“替换为”输入框中输入需要替换的内容,然后点击“替换”按钮即可进行替换。

由于身份证号码格式固定,可以根据不同版本Excel自带的正则表达式功能来进行更加精细的查找和筛选操作。

这样,就可以在Excel中快速查找身份证号码了。

二、如何在ExcelVBA中使用正则表达式

1、正则表达式进行模糊替换的例子代码:

2、SubTestReplace()Dimss,re,rvss="12苏5a中国人民一二d三"&vbNewLine&"egg其d中国人民四a1五六"&vbNewLine&"凡dsf事都美国纽约AAFa分"&vbNewLine&"发的事都美国纽约A分Fa分"&vbNewLineSetre=NewRegExpre.Pattern="^\S+(中国人民|美国纽约)\S+$"re.Global=Truere.IgnoreCase=Truere.MultiLine=Truerv=re.Replace(ss,"$1")MsgBoxrvEndSub

三、excel正则表达式计算带注解公式

表达式注解公式,直接按F9显示。

四、在excel怎么设置输入身份证查询自己的信息

要在Excel中设置输入身份证号码来查询自己的信息,可以使用以下步骤:

1.在Excel的工作表中创建一个数据表格,其中包含您的个人信息,如姓名、身份证号码、出生日期、地址等。确保每列的标题与您的个人信息相对应。

2.在数据表格的上方创建一个输入区域,例如在第一行的某个单元格中。

3.在输入区域的相邻单元格上设置一个标签,例如“身份证号码”。

4.在对应的下一个单元格中,设置一个数据验证,以便只允许输入身份证号码。

-在Excel的“数据”选项卡上,点击“数据工具”>“数据验证”。

-在“设置”选项卡上选择“自定义”。

-在“公式”框中输入适当的公式来验证身份证号码的格式。例如,可以使用一个正则表达式来验证身份证号码:`=IF(ISNUMBER(--(MID(A1,7,1))),LEN(A1)=15,AND(ISNUMBER(--(MID(A1,7,1))),LEN(A1)=18))`。

-在数据验证对话框的其他选项卡上设置适当的验证条件,如输入提示和错误警告。

5.使用公式或宏来根据输入的身份证号码在数据表格中搜索并显示相应的个人信息。

-使用`VLOOKUP`函数根据身份证号码在数据表格中寻找匹配的行,并返回指定的列数据。例如,可以使用以下公式来在第一个匹配的行中返回姓名:`=VLOOKUP(A1,数据表格范围,列索引,0)`。

-将公式应用到希望显示个人信息的单元格中。

-根据需要,可以使用其他函数或设置条件格式来进一步处理和显示个人信息。

通过以上步骤,您可以在Excel中设置输入身份证号码来查询自己的信息。请根据实际情况和个人需求进行适当的调整和修改。

五、excel如何利用正则统计出现次数

统计出现数值出现的次数,使用countif函数来处理即可。 Excel版本参考:2010 演示:统计10出现的次数 1、选中C1单元格; 2、输入公式:=COUNTIF(A:A,10),回车; 3、查看效果(修改数值测试OK)

好了,文章到这里就结束啦,如果本次分享的excel可以用正则表达式搜索吗和excel如何查找身份证问题对您有所帮助,还望关注下本站哦!

——————————————小炎智能写作工具可以帮您快速高效的创作原创优质内容,提高网站收录量和各大自媒体原创并获得推荐量,点击右上角即可注册使用

小炎智能写作